Gameplay

'It Takes Two' is not just a game; it's a marriage counseling simulator with a sprinkle of magic! You and your partner play as Cody and May, a couple shrunk down to doll size by their sniffling daughter, Rose, who just wanted her parents to stop filing for divorce. The game is all about working together through various levels that challenge your skills, problem-solving abilities, and your patience with each other. Expect to jump, fly, scream, and maybe even cry as you navigate through levels that can range from a garden that feels like a jungle to a musical stage where you might show off your questionable vocal skills! And remember, it's not a competition; it's a partnership—which makes it harder when one of you tries to ‘accidentally’ sabotage the other by falling off a ledge.

Graphics

Graphically, 'It Takes Two' is as colorful and whimsical as a sugar-coated rainbow. Each level brims with creativity, giving off vibes of a child’s imagination run wild. You'll find yourself in visually stunning environments, from dreamy landscapes to chaotic toy rooms, all meticulously designed to encourage exploration and collaboration—yes, even in that big messy toy box that probably exists in every parent’s house. The animations are smooth, and textures are rich enough to make you want to reach out and grab whatever gummy sweets are lying around. It’s safe to say, you’ll want to stick around just to see what’s next on this rollercoaster of visuals!
